DateTime.ToShortDateString() Method in C#
This method is used to convert the value of the current DateTime object to its equivalent short date string representation.
Syntax: public string ToShortDateString ();
Return Value: This method returns a string that contains the short date string representation of the current DateTime object.
Below programs illustrate the use of DateTime.ToShortDateString() Method:
Example 1:
using System;
class GFG {
public static void Main()
{
try {
DateTime date = new DateTime(2010, 1,
1, 4, 0, 15);
string value = date.ToShortDateString();
Console.WriteLine( "date is {0}" , value);
}
catch (FormatException e)
{
Console.Write( "Exception Thrown: " );
Console.Write( "{0}" , e.GetType(), e.Message);
}
}
}
|
Output:
date is 01/01/2010
Example 2:
using System;
class GFG {
public static void Main()
{
check( new DateTime(2010, 1, 3, 4, 0, 15));
check( new DateTime(2010, 1, 5, 4, 0, 15));
check( new DateTime(2010, 1, 5, 4, 0, 15));
}
public static void check(DateTime date)
{
string value = date.ToShortDateString();
Console.WriteLine( "date of {0} is " +
"{1}" , date, value);
}
}
|
Output:
date of 01/03/2010 04:00:15 is 01/03/2010
date of 01/05/2010 04:00:15 is 01/05/2010
date of 01/05/2010 04:00:15 is 01/05/2010
Reference:
Last Updated :
30 Jan, 2019
Like Article
Save Article
Share your thoughts in the comments
Please Login to comment...